Once the lid is lifted, the back side is gold embossed with a pristine makers label "B Savory / Dressing Case Makers / 45 Cornhill, London ".
The interior is an absolute joy, complete and with some top-notch fittings including a Scottish Mauchline Tartan Ware Needle box, pristine and covered in the MacDonald tartan.

There is also a sterling silver thimble made by the most famous of maker's, Charles Horner and hallmarked for Chester 1903; an unused Mother of Pearl clad fruit knife and a pencil with agate end, also signed B Savory London.

Behind these are three leather cases, one containing a sewing set with a very unusual Mother of Pearl crochet hook, a bodkin, pair of scissors and a stiletto. One of the other contains an unused aide memoir and the second, an unused needle case.
Superb in every way, this highly desirable box can only be described as pristine. 2 1/2" x 2 1/4" x 4 1/8" tall.
